New York, New York, U.S.A.: William Morrow & Company, Inc., 1991. First Edition First Printing . Hardcover. Near Fine/Fine. Startling truth about famous Hollywood film comedian Fatty Arbuckle, whose career was ruined by his 1921 trial for rape during a partying Labor Day weekend at a San Francisco hotel. New-found evidence suggesting that the star was set-up by his studio & framed is presented, along with the dark motives behind the affair. In 335 pages + 16 pages of real photos, Filmography, Index.
